Examples of Companies Utilizing Technology for Sustainability
Many companies are reshaping the landscape of sustainability through innovative technology. For instance, Unilever employs data analytics to optimize resource use in its supply chain. This approach reduces waste and lowers carbon emissions.
Another example is Tesla, which revolutionizes transportation with electric vehicles and solar energy products. By harnessing advanced battery technology, they promote a cleaner environment while driving business growth.
Patagonia stands out for integrating environmental initiatives into its core operations. The company leverages blockchain technology to trace the origin of materials, ensuring ethical sourcing practices that resonate with eco-conscious consumers.
IKEA has embraced smart home solutions aimed at reducing energy consumption. Their commitment to sustainable design reflects a broader trend where tech not only enhances efficiency but also appeals to modern customers who prioritize sustainability.

Challenges and Solutions for Adopting Technological Solutions
Adopting technological solutions can be daunting for many businesses. One major challenge is the initial cost of implementation. Small and mid-sized businesses often struggle with budget constraints, making it hard to invest in advanced technologies.
Another obstacle lies in employee training. New systems require time and effort to learn. Resistance from staff can slow down progress, creating a gap between potential benefits and actual results.
These challenges come with viable solutions. Businesses can start by investing gradually in technology that aligns closely with their sustainability goals. This approach minimizes financial strain while maximizing impact.
Offering comprehensive training programs helps ease employees into new processes. Creating a culture of innovation encourages team members to embrace change rather than resist it.
